Home » Feb. 3, 2004: Train Derailment Destroys Fort Worth HVAC Business
FORT WORTH, Texas - Officials have reported that a Union Pacific train derailed early last Friday morning near downtown Fort Worth. The building of HVAC contractor Comfort Experts was destroyed when two of the railroad cars left the tracks and slid down an embankment into the facility near the Forest Park bridge.
No injuries were reported. The cause of the accident is under investigation.
